Saturday, September 27th is designated National Public Lands Day. On that day, hikers, bikers, equestrians, and others with an interest in the outdoors will take part in thousands of events nationwide in celebration of America's public lands. These events include trail maintenance, plant restoration, invasive plant eradication and many other activities to improve and enhance America's public lands.
This year the Santa Monica Mountains Trails Council (SMMTC) and Recreational Equipment Inc. (REI) will be conducting a National Public Lands Day event at Malibu Creek State Park. For this event, volunteers will be performing trail maintenance on trails in Malibu Creek State Park. The work will include brush clearance, erosion repair and other general trail maintenance tasks.
